Beyond the Archipelago: How Indonesian Entertainment and Popular Videos Conquered Screens
In the last decade, Indonesia has transformed from a consumer of global media into a prolific creator of digital content. With the world’s fourth-largest population and a median age of just 30 years old, the country’s appetite for entertainment is insatiable. From tear-jerking sinetron (soap operas) to chaotic mukbang challenges on TikTok, "Indonesian entertainment" is no longer a regional niche—it is a cultural powerhouse driving trends across Southeast Asia.
In recent years, Indonesian pop music has gained immense popularity not only in Indonesia but also globally. Artists like Isyana Sarasvati, Raisa, and Afgan have made a name for themselves in the music industry with their soulful voices and catchy tunes. The Music Streaming Revolution: Indo-Pop & Dangdut Koplo
Music videos remain a primary entry point for entertainment. Indonesia has moved past simple ballads into high-concept music videos.
The influence of Korean pop culture, or K-pop, has reached Indonesia, with many Indonesian artists and groups incorporating K-pop elements into their music and performances. This fusion of styles has given rise to a new generation of Indonesian artists who are gaining popularity globally.
